Re: Long term experience with Magic Sleepsuit?
DH and I bought one of these for DS around your LO's age. It did work for a while. But around 6-7 months, he was sleeping terribly with or without the suit. That's when we decided to get the No cry sleep solution and start teaching him to put himself to sleep. The suit didn't work for well for helping him put himself to sleep because being constrained just pissed him off. We no longer use it and we've seen some improvement in his sleep after implementing some of the tricks in the No Cry Sleep Solution.
The suit wasn't really a long-term solution, just a short-term solution. I kind of wish I had put in the hard work earlier and worked on developing good sleep habits. It's hard because once you go back to work all you want is a good night's sleep.

It didn't help us w/ sleep much at all neither shor tor long term. We continued to use it because he was putting his hands in his mouth and it was pissing him off, and also it was good for cold weather. We just stopped so he can self soothe better.
Edit: Also, he is about to grow out of it at 7months as a 22lb baby. The weight limit on the largest size is 21lb.
